Short distance melancholy: "Like til mi dør" video

Artist Tom Roger Aadland is inspired by longing when he now releases the music video to his song “Like til mi dør”.

– The video and song has this ambivalence to it. What you might call melancholy with a feelgood factor, Aadland says.

He is known for his melancholic lyrics, and the video portrays this mood. But the story about a relationship that has been is not biographical.

– It’s more about getting across the feeling of looking back with mixed emotions. Most people can connect to that, Aadland says.

Filmed outside his kitchen window
The video was filmed just outside Tom Roger Aadland’s kitchen window at Tøyen in Oslo. He loves the area, and it was natural place to film.

– Tøyen contains so many things. Meditative quietude in the Botanical Garden, lively shop windows in Tøyengata, and inviting back yards if you look for them.

Picked his son
One of the two characters in the video is his own son, Eirik Ørevik Aadland.

– People often say we look alike, so I thought it might be cool to suggest a connection, some sort of likeness between the young man and the singing storyteller, Aadland says.

The other character in the video is played by dancer Rikke Westerlund Lie from Haugesund. Tom Roger Aadland has received brilliant reviews for his new album “Rapport frå eit grensehotell”, and the song “Like til mi dør” is much played on the radio.
